Ooh, you should get Garth Nix's books if you like fantasy. He writes for a younger audience (I read them anyways XD) and he's a great writer. Try the Sabriel, Lireal, Abhorsen series first.
If you haven't read Inkheart and that series, they're a good read.

I'm 13 also and I just finished rereading The Time Travelers Wife by Audrey Niffenegger for the 5th time so I would definitely suggest that. Also Black Rabbit Summer by Kevin Brooks is good... The Host is a good science fiction book (I know its by Stephanie Meyers but it's nothing like Twilight.), The Absolutely True Diary of a Part Time Indian by Sherman Alexie is also really good. I would also suggest Impulse and Identical both by Ellen Hopkins, both are pretty disturbing and both are written in poetry they're not the best writing but for some reason I loved them, they're probably more a high school book though. Also Shift by Jennifer Bradbury is a good mystery. One of Those Hideous Books Where the Mother Dies by Sonya Sones is pretty funny it's also written in poetry and probably not the best book if your looking for anything that involves deep thinking... yeah crank is also really good and yes its about drugs and written in poetry. impulse is about three 16 or 17 year olds who attempt suicide and end up all meeting each other. it's one of my favorite books. identical involves child abuse and some drugs so its pretty intense but i liked it. All of Ellen Hopkins books are about teenagers with manger problems.
